Discovered over a hot plate of chicken piccata, capers are the hand-harvested, unopened flower buds of the Mediterranean *Capparis spinosa* shrub. Cured in salt or vinegar, these tiny green spheres range from delicate Nonpareils to bold Capotes, offering an intense pop of salty, tangy, and lemony flavor.

Before adding capers to a dish, always rinse them under cold water to remove excess packing salt and preserve their natural brightness. Once rinsed, they effortlessly elevate everything from rich pan sauces and seafood to timeless classics like Pasta Puttanesca, Chicken Piccata, and Salade Niçoise.

Beyond their culinary impact, capers pack a nutritional punch rich in antioxidants like quercetin and rutin, which help reduce inflammation and support healthy digestion. To keep them fresh, store them submerged in their original brine in the refrigerator, avoiding the freezer so they retain their signature firm bite.
